Originally Posted by kevinj4891
wrong sir.. sorry, but i tried both...first the ARK.. for our 2.4's, there is not enough clearance. you put the spacer on and the O2 sensor wont go on...not enough space.it gets wedged between the spacer and frame rail.

as for the Spark plug non fouler. i was only able to get 1 out of the 2 on for the same reason. thought 1 would do it, WRONG. you still get a light. i bought a scanner and i clear the code about every 2 - 3 days. nothing to do about it then to HP tune it out
two antifoulers fit on mine just fine. If they don't, just go to a muffler shop and have them weld you in a new bung that is lower, problem solved. I am not wrong

Originally Posted by mmcgee123
get a tune ull pass emissons for newer cars they just pull up codes id kno we do emissions testing at my work and for the pullin the batter cable to clear the codes sry not being a dick but thats reatarted is still stores the old codes in history so then they put it thru a duty cycle which will thro the original codes it threw b4
in NY... you're allowed to have one unready sensor.. all they do is plug it into tech 2 and check for codes.. if you do a battery reset you need about 500 miles or a certain amount of starts before the cat cel will come up .. before that point it'll come up as an unready sensor ..

Shop around...there is an O2 sensor extender that is "L" shaped so you can reposition the O2 sensor along the exhaust. I can't remember the manufacturer's name but it was sold on ebay. Those that had problems with the 2-antifoulers found this "L" shaped one worked better.

ok, my experience....


i had V2 header and vibrant downpipe w/high flow cat. bought a $20 L-shape adapter off e-bay and fixed the p0420 code, THEN another code popped up. the issue was now with the first O2 sensor. some aftermarket header's don't put the sensor in the right spot and it throws a code. i bought a new front O2 sensor and tried to fix it, didn't work. i took off the exhaust, brooke the front one in the process, and sold it. put my stock exhaust on with the original O2 sensor and everything was peachy.

the 2nd code only came up after i fixed the p0420 issue... you may have more than 1 code, so the second O2 sensor fix may NOT solve your problem
